Lesson Highlights
Lesson 1: Understanding Managerial Accounting
- Gain a clear understanding of the role and significance of managerial accounting in modern business operations.
Lesson 2: Cost Behavior and Analysis
- Master the concepts of cost behavior, including fixed, variable, and mixed costs, and their impact on decision-making.
Lesson 3: Cost-Volume-Profit Analysis
- Learn how to conduct cost-volume-profit analysis to determine the break-even point and assess the impact of changes in costs and sales volume on profitability.
Lesson 4: Budgeting and Forecasting
- Develop skills in budgeting and forecasting to effectively plan and control business operations.
Lesson 5: Standard Costing and Variance Analysis
- Understand the principles of standard costing and variance analysis to identify and control deviations from planned costs.
Lesson 6: Activity-Based Costing
- Explore activity-based costing as a method to accurately allocate costs to products or services, leading to improved decision-making.
Lesson 7: Capital Budgeting
- Master the techniques of capital budgeting to evaluate long-term investment proposals and make informed investment decisions.
Lesson 8: Performance Measurement and Evaluation
- Learn how to design and implement performance measurement systems to assess the effectiveness of business operations.
Lesson 9: Transfer Pricing
- Gain insights into transfer pricing strategies and their impact on divisional performance and overall organizational profitability.
Lesson 10: Contemporary Issues in Managerial Accounting
- Stay updated on emerging trends and challenges in managerial accounting, including sustainability, risk management, and technology advancements.
